Upon its release, The Faculty was a moderate box office success but received mixed reviews. It fell into the "teen horror" revival that Scream had ignited, but blended it with sci-fi and a sharp dose of satire. However, over the 25 years since its debut, The Faculty has earned a devoted following and is now celebrated as a cult classic. It is revered for its stylistic, energetic direction, witty script, and the way it perfectly captures the late-1990s pop culture zeitgeist. the faculty

The late 1990s witnessed a massive resurgence in teenage-centric cinema. Following the massive success of Scream (1996), Hollywood scrambled to replicate its winning formula: sharp-witted dialogue, an attractive ensemble cast of rising stars, and a meta-awareness of horror tropes. Amidst a sea of generic slashers, one film stood out by brilliantly blending Kevin Williamson’s signature teenage angst with old-school, paranoid science fiction. That film was The Faculty (1998).

Screenwriter Kevin Williamson was the reigning king of teen meta-horror, having written Scream and I Know What You Did Last Summer , alongside creating the hit TV drama Dawson's Creek . Williamson brought his signature self-aware, hyper-articulate dialogue to the script. The characters are fully aware of sci-fi tropes, openly referencing Robert Heinlein’s The Puppet Masters and Jack Finney’s The Body Snatchers to figure out their real-world predicament.
